To get into their pre-licensing program you have to either have an associate or a bachelor in a non nursing field or have all the general education requirements and science pre reqs completed. They do not give the classes there. Only the nursing portion.

You must obtains a healthcare provider CPR Card, create a personal statement, 3 letter of references preferably one in the medical field, you must take the TEAS EXAM. You will need to work with an enrollment counselor who will interview you to see if you are a right fit for the school because they are very picky who they allow in. They want to make sure the student is not in the course just because and they can not lack I their commitment to the online portion.

They prefer you have some medical background as far as experience and any medical certifications to give you a better chance at being accepted.

You will work with the enrollment counselor the whole time you are completing requirements up until your nursing packet is compete and ready to go before the committee to apply for the program.

You can visit http://www.wgu.edu and look in the health section, you will go to BSN prelicensing to get more information and the phone number to speak with a prelicensing enrollment counselor.
